I won’t go in to this in detail, as it’s more complicated than “your 32 bit system can’t address more than 4GB of RAM”, but your 32 bit OS is almost certainly your problem.  Most of your 16GB of RAM is unused due to OS limitations.  

I’d recommend upgrading to a 64 bit OS, then compile a 64 bit version of BIND with your compile time options.
